What Actually Determines Your Payout Speed
Most players assume the payment method is the only variable that matters. It isn’t. Three separate factors combine to decide how quickly your withdrawal lands, and the method is only the final leg of the journey.
The first factor is the internal review. Every UK Gambling Commission (UKGC) licensed operator is legally required to conduct due diligence checks before releasing funds. This isn’t optional it’s part of the licence conditions that keep the industry honest. The difference between operators is how they handle this. A well-run casino will run a soft check on your account as soon as you deposit, flagging any anomalies immediately. A poorly run one will leave everything until you request a payout, then spend three days scrutinising your history. The result: identical players, wildly different experiences.
The second factor is the payment rail itself. E-wallets like PayPal and Skrill use Faster Payments, which typically clear in under two hours. Debit cards also use Faster Payments in most cases, but the issuing bank sometimes holds funds for security reasons. Bank transfers are the slowest of the three, often taking two to five working days because they route through the SWIFT or BACS networks depending on the destination. The method you choose at deposit time locks in your ceiling for withdrawal speed, so choose wisely.
The third factor is your verification status. If your identity documents are already approved and your payment method is confirmed, the casino can release funds the moment the review concludes. If you’re a new player who hasn’t uploaded anything, you’ll face a mandatory check that can add 24 to 72 hours to the process. The smartest move is to complete verification before you ever request a withdrawal I’ll explain exactly how in a moment.

Verification Done Right: How to Pre-empt Delays
Verification is the silent killer of fast payouts. You can have the best payment method in the world, but if your documents aren’t approved, the casino won’t release a penny. The UKGC requires operators to verify your identity, age, and address, and they’ll also confirm that the payment method belongs to you. This is non-negotiable, and it applies to every single player.
The good news is that you can complete this process before you ever deposit. Every UKGC-licensed casino has a “My Account” or “Profile” section where you can upload your documents. Do this on day one, even if you’re only planning to play for an hour. The documents you’ll typically need are a passport or driving licence for identity, a recent utility bill or bank statement for address, and a photo of the card or a screenshot of the e-wallet account for payment confirmation. The casino will review these within 24 hours in most cases, and once approved, your future withdrawals will sail through.
Verification checks can also trigger automatically when you request a withdrawal above a certain threshold. Many operators use a risk-based approach: small withdrawals under £100 may pass without a fresh check, while anything larger prompts a manual review. This is standard practice, and it’s not designed to frustrate you it’s the operator protecting itself from money laundering. The way to handle it is to expect the check, have your documents ready, and never try to bypass the system by splitting a large withdrawal into smaller chunks. That behaviour looks exactly like the money-laundering pattern the checks are designed to catch, and it will slow you down rather than speed things up.

Pending Periods, Reversals, and Weekend Processing
Even after your withdrawal is approved, most casinos hold it in a “pending” state before releasing it. This pending period exists so the casino can reverse the withdrawal if your wagering was later found to be in breach of terms, or if a deposit bounces. The typical pending period at UK operators ranges from 24 to 72 hours, though some fast-payout casinos have reduced this to under an hour for e-wallet withdrawals.
During the pending period, many casinos offer “reverse withdrawal” the ability to cancel your request and put the money back into your playing balance. This is a deliberate psychological hook. The casino knows that a player with winnings sitting in pending is likely to reverse the withdrawal and chase a bigger win, which is exactly how the house edge grinds you down. My advice is simple: if you’ve requested a withdrawal, let it complete. Reversing it is how “guaranteed winnings” become “another deposit” in the space of an hour.
Weekend processing is where many operators fall down. Some casinos only process withdrawals during UK banking hours, Monday to Friday, which means a Friday night withdrawal request can sit until Monday morning. Others run automated systems that process around the clock, including weekends and bank holidays. If you’re planning to play on a Friday or Saturday, this difference can cost you two full days. Check the operator’s terms for their processing schedule before you deposit, and favour casinos that advertise 24/7 withdrawal processing.
The good news is that the pending period and the payment rail run in parallel. While your withdrawal is pending, the casino is preparing the payment instruction, so the moment the pending period ends, the funds are already on their way. A well-optimised operator will have your e-wallet payment initiated within minutes of the pending period expiring, even at 2am on a Sunday.

Which payment method gives me the quickest access to my winnings?
An e-wallet is almost always the fastest route. Debit cards use the same Faster Payments network, but your bank’s fraud detection can hold the payment for additional review, adding hours or even a day. E-wallets have no such intermediary check, so the money lands in your wallet account within minutes of the casino releasing it. From there, you can transfer to your bank at your leisure.
Do withdrawal limits slow down how quickly I get paid?
Limits don’t slow down individual withdrawals, but they can force you into multiple requests. If your win exceeds the monthly limit, the excess typically rolls over to the next month, which means you’ll be waiting weeks for the full amount. Check the limit before you play high-stakes games, and if you’re chasing a jackpot, confirm the operator’s maximum single payout in their terms.
What should I do if my withdrawal is declined?
First, check the casino’s email or message centre declined withdrawals almost always come with a reason. The most common causes are unmet wagering requirements, a payment method that doesn’t match your verified details, or a document that has expired. Fix the issue, resubmit, and the clock restarts. If the reason isn’t clear, contact customer support and ask for the specific policy that triggered the decline.
When is the best time to request a withdrawal to avoid delays?
Request on a weekday morning if you can. This gives the casino’s team the full working day to process your request, and it avoids the weekend gap where some operators pause processing. If you must withdraw on a Friday night, choose an operator with 24/7 automated processing the difference between a same-night payout and a Monday morning one is entirely down to this single feature.
